A PAIR OF MINTON PORCELAIN TURQUOISE-GROUND VASES
CIRCA 1867, ATTRIBUTED TO CHRISTOPHER DRESSER
in the Aesthetic taste, each finely painted with a butterfly among floral sprays, flanked by ring handles and raised on lappet feet, on an onyx base, mounted as lamps
9½ in. (24.1 cm.) high, excluding the fitments
